II. Entry Visa Application

4. The following application forms and documents are required for a new Helper from abroad:

|a. |completed application forms (ID 988A and ID 988B);  |

|b. |an original copy of the standard Employment Contract (ID 407), which should have been notarised by the appropriate |

| |consulate in the HKSAR if so required by the relevant consulate. Other 3 copies of the contract are for the retention of |

| |the employer, Helper and the consulate concerned (if applicable) respectively; |

|c. |a copy of the employer's Hong Kong identity card. If the employer is not a Hong Kong permanent resident, a person with |

| |right to land or on unconditional stay, please make a copy of the travel document showing the employer's personal |

| |particulars and the latest Hong Kong Immigration stamp;  |

|d. |financial proof of the employer, such as the latest notice of assessment and demand for tax issued by the Inland Revenue |

| |Department; bank passbook/statements showing auto-payment of the monthly salary for the last 3 months; or salary |

| |statements/slips for the last 3 months; |
